Daniel X by James Patterson

I can always count on a James Patterson novel to take my mind off just about anything and give me a break from the real world.

Daniel was only 3 years old when his parents were brutally killed. Daniel has special abilities that allow him to manipulate things and gives him the power to hunt down the big, bad aliens responsible for his parents death. You see Daniel is not from this world, he comes from a planet called Alpar Nok. Since his parents death Daniel has been hunting aliens and facing near death situations. His parents died protecting the list of aliens that were to be destroyed and now Daniel has inherited this list.

There is enough humor to make this book enjoyable and enough suspense and tension to keep you reading until the last page. Assuming this is the first book in a series that will highlight Daniel X it was a great introduction to a story that is well thought out and entertaining for people of all ages.
